
Ballislife HYDRO, the joint venture hydration partner, highlighted the success of the inaugural “ALL IN Las Vegas” 1v1 Championship, citing 22,000+ pay-per-view subscribers and 54.5M+ total campaign views. The event also generated 1.49M social engagements, 1,600 attendees, and $600,000+ trading volume on a prediction market platform, supporting management’s claim that the Ballislife ecosystem can activate brands across media, live events, and retail without incremental third-party sponsorship spend. OZOP/Varon noted they are completing customary pre-closing conditions for a previously announced transaction, but no financial targets or guidance were provided in the release.
This is a classic microcap attention event, not yet an investable operating inflection. The market mechanism is simple: OZSC is likely using a consumer-brand activation to manufacture narrative liquidity, while the actual economic value will depend on whether the JV can convert impressions into repeat purchases, retailer reorder velocity, and cash receipts. For now, the highest-probability winner is the brand/media operator, not the public shell; the biggest loser is anyone assuming view counts translate into sustainable beverage economics.
Second-order, the key risk is dilution and capital misallocation. If the event cadence becomes the growth story, marketing spend can expand faster than gross profit, especially in functional beverages where shelf reset costs and distributor incentives usually lag PR by quarters. The fact that the public vehicle is OTC raises the odds that any near-term share move is driven by float dynamics rather than fundamentals, so the move can reverse quickly if the next filing shows no revenue step-up or worsening cash burn.
Contrarian take: the consensus may be overpricing the moat implied by basketball-media reach. Engagement is not the same as conversion, and a one-off live event can inflate surface metrics without proving unit economics. The real falsifier is not another activation; it is whether the next 1-2 reporting periods show measurable gross-profit contribution, better working-capital turns, and less reliance on promotional financing.
